Midjourney Enhance
midjourney_enhance
Midjourney Enhance improves image quality through AI-driven enhancement and detail refinement.
MidJourney interface notes
MidJourney endpoints are split into direct generation and secondary
editing. Direct generation only requires a prompt and other required
fields to create an image. Secondary editing requires an upstream task
ID and an image number from a previous task. enhance is a secondary editing endpoint.
Endpoints
Section titled “Endpoints”POST /v1/queue/midjourney_enhance # Create taskGET /v1/queue/midjourney_enhance/requests/{request_id}/status # Query statusGET /v1/queue/midjourney_enhance/requests/{request_id}/response # Get resultPUT /v1/queue/midjourney_enhance/requests/{request_id}/cancel # Cancel taskRequest parameters
Section titled “Request parameters”curl --location "https://cloud.seaart.ai/model/v1/queue/midjourney_enhance" \ --header "Authorization: Bearer YOUR_API_KEY" \ --header "Content-Type: application/json" \ --data '{ "jobId": "midjourney_draft_mode_job_id", "imageNo": 0 }'Task ID from a draft-mode task.
Only draft tasks are supported.
--v 8.1 --draft is not supported; --v 7 --draft is supported.
Image number. Must be 0, 1, 2, or 3.
Options: 0, 1, 2, 3
Response parameters
Section titled “Response parameters”{ "request_id": "mmsu_01hxyz...", "response_url": "https://cloud.seaart.ai/model/v1/queue/midjourney_enhance/requests/mmsu_01hxyz.../response", "status_url": "https://cloud.seaart.ai/model/v1/queue/midjourney_enhance/requests/mmsu_01hxyz.../status", "cancel_url": "https://cloud.seaart.ai/model/v1/queue/midjourney_enhance/requests/mmsu_01hxyz.../cancel", "queue_position": 0}| Field | Type | Description |
|---|---|---|
request_id | string | Task ID used for all follow-up operations. |
response_url | string | URL for retrieving the final result. |
status_url | string | URL for querying task status. |
cancel_url | string | URL for canceling the task. |
queue_position | int | Queue position. |